Website Security 101: Protecting Your Digital Assets

Website Security 101: Protecting Your Digital Assets
5 min read
01 September 2023

In today's interconnected world, your website is often the first point of contact between you and your audience. Whether you're running an e-commerce site, a personal blog, or a business website, safeguarding your digital assets is of paramount importance. This article, "Website Security 101," will guide you through the fundamental principles and best practices for ensuring the security of your online presence.

Table of Contents

  1. Introduction

    • Why Website Security Matters

  2. Common Website Threats

    • Understanding the Risks

  3. Keep Software Updated

    • The Importance of Regular Updates

  4. Password Security

    • Creating Strong, Secure Passwords

  5. Web Hosting Considerations

    • Selecting a Trustworthy Hosting Provider

  6. Web Application Firewall (WAF)

    • Protecting Your Site with a WAF

  7. Secure Coding Practices

    • Building a Strong Foundation

  8. Monitoring and Detection

    • Staying Alert to Threats

  9. Incident Response

    • Preparing for the Unexpected

  10. User Education

    • Empowering Your Team and Users

  11. Compliance and Legal Aspects

    • Navigating Regulatory Requirements

  12. E-commerce Security

    • Ensuring Safe Online Transactions

  13. Mobile Website Security

    • Extending Protection to Mobile Users

  14. Continuous Improvement

    • Evolving with the Threat Landscape

  15. Conclusion

    • Prioritizing Website Security

Introduction

Why Website Security Matters

Your website is often the face of your business or personal brand. It's where you connect with your audience, showcase your products or content, and conduct transactions. With this increased digital presence comes the responsibility of protecting sensitive data, user information, and your online reputation. Let's explore the key elements of website security.

Common Website Threats

Understanding the Risks

Before we delve into securing your website, it's essential to understand the common threats it faces. Malware infections, phishing attacks, SQL injections, and cross-site scripting (XSS) are just a few examples. Recognizing these risks is the first step toward safeguarding your digital assets.

Keep Software Updated

The Importance of Regular Updates

Regularly updating your website's software, including your content management system (CMS) and plugins, is crucial. Updates often patch vulnerabilities and ensure that your site remains resilient to emerging threats.

Password Security

Creating Strong, Secure Passwords

Strong passwords are the foundation of website security. Encourage the use of complex passwords and consider implementing two-factor authentication (2FA) for an added layer of protection.

Web Hosting Considerations

Selecting a Trustworthy Hosting Provider

Your hosting provider plays a significant role in your website's security. Choose a reputable provider that offers features like firewalls, intrusion detection, and regular security audits.

Web Application Firewall (WAF)

Protecting Your Site with a WAF

A Web Application Firewall (WAF) acts as a shield against online threats. It filters incoming traffic, blocking malicious requests and safeguarding your website from attacks.

Secure Coding Practices

Building a Strong Foundation

Develop secure coding practices to ensure that your website's code is resilient to vulnerabilities. Sanitizing user inputs, validating data, and escaping output are essential techniques.

Monitoring and Detection

Staying Alert to Threats

Implement monitoring systems and intrusion detection to stay vigilant against potential threats. Real-time alerts can help you respond swiftly to any security incidents.

Incident Response

Preparing for the Unexpected

Create an incident response plan outlining the steps to take in the event of a security breach. Having a well-defined plan can minimize the impact of an incident and reduce downtime.

User Education

Empowering Your Team and Users

Educate your team members and website users about security best practices. Training and awareness programs can help them recognize and respond to threats effectively.

Compliance and Legal Aspects

Navigating Regulatory Requirements

Depending on your website's nature and user data handling, you may need to comply with regulations like the General Data Protection Regulation (GDPR) or industry-specific standards. Understanding these requirements is crucial for legal and ethical reasons.

E-commerce Security

Ensuring Safe Online Transactions

If your website handles e-commerce transactions, securing customer payment data is paramount. Comply with Payment Card Industry Data Security Standard (PCI DSS) requirements and use secure payment gateways.

Mobile Website Security

Extending Protection to Mobile Users

As mobile browsing continues to rise, ensure that your website is secure on mobile platforms. Mobile app security and cross-platform vulnerabilities should not be overlooked.

Continuous Improvement

Evolving with the Threat Landscape

Cyber threats are constantly evolving. Regular security audits, vulnerability assessments, and staying informed about emerging threats are essential to keeping your website secure over time.

Conclusion

Prioritizing Website Security

In an era where cyber threats are an unfortunate reality, website security is not an option; it's a necessity. By following the fundamental principles and best practices outlined in this guide, you can protect your digital assets, maintain your online reputation, and build trust with your audience. Remember that website security is an ongoing process that requires vigilance and adaptation. Prioritize the security of your website to ensure a safe and secure online experience for yourself and your users.

In case you have found a mistake in the text, please send a message to the author by selecting the mistake and pressing Ctrl-Enter.
richard david 2
Joined: 11 months ago
Comments (0)

    No comments yet

You must be logged in to comment.

Sign In / Sign Up